移民局设施遭枪击后 美司法部长:将向各地联邦移民设施派遣特工
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2025-09-27 02:20
当地时间9月26日,美国司法部长帕姆·邦迪宣布,将向全美各地的联邦移民设施派遣司法部特工。邦迪 在声明中表示:"我还指示全美范围内的联合反恐特别工作组,打击和调查所有参与国内恐怖主义行为 的组织和个人,包括针对联邦特工的反复暴力和阻挠行为。"24日,美国得克萨斯州达拉斯市一个移民 和海关执法局拘留设施遭到枪击,造成至少3人死伤。美国联邦调查局表示,在嫌疑人子弹上发现"反 ICE"字样,认定为有针对性的暴力袭击。同一天,美国国土安全部长克里斯蒂·诺姆下令,全美的移民 和海关执法局设施将全面加强安保措施。(央视新闻) ...
美国多所主要招收非洲裔学生的高校因遭威胁停课
Xin Hua Wang· 2025-09-12 06:53
新华社北京9月12日电 美国多所主要招收非洲裔学生的高校11日因收到威胁信息采取停课、出入管 制、加强安保等措施。 遭威胁的学校都属于"历史上的黑人高校"。这类学校是指美国1964年《民权法》颁布以前为招收非洲裔 学生而建立的学院和大学。《民权法》颁布以前,美国实行种族隔离制度,绝大多数高校几乎都只招收 白人学生。 据美联社报道,政府方面没有具体说明这些院校遭到何种威胁,目前也尚无人员伤亡报告。美国联邦调 查局告诉美联社,有人打电话威胁在这些院校制造事端,但暂时没有信息表明这些威胁被付诸实施。 位于路易斯安那州巴吞鲁日的南方大学及农工学院因"校园安全可能遭到威胁"实行了约一小时出入管制 措施。校方还取消了当天以及本周剩余几天的所有校园活动和课程。 亚拉巴马州立大学一度要求学生就地躲避,与此同时,警方在校园内每栋建筑排查潜在威胁。大约两小 时后,校方宣布收到警方发布的威胁解除通知,但保险起见,仍要求学生在宿舍就地躲避,并取消了当 天剩余课程。 11日收到威胁信息的还包括佐治亚州的克拉克-亚特兰大大学、弗吉尼亚州的弗吉尼亚州立大学和汉普 顿大学、佛罗里达州的贝休恩-库克曼大学等。 一些没有收到威胁信息的主要招收非 ...

特斯拉欧洲销量暴跌之时,FBI专门成立“特斯拉威胁”调查小组
Jie Mian Xin Wen· 2025-03-25 09:54
特斯拉欧洲销量暴跌之时,FBI专门成立"特斯拉威 胁"调查小组 马斯克的盟友美国总统唐纳德·特朗普已经承诺要加大力度打击对特斯拉的袭击事件。他警告,袭 击特斯拉的"罪犯"应该判处20年监禁,然后送到萨尔瓦多监狱关押。美国租用了萨尔瓦多一座监狱,用 于关押被驱逐出境的非法移民。 上周,美国司法部对3名打砸特斯拉车辆和充电站的嫌犯提起刑事诉讼。美国司法部长帕姆·邦迪把 相关案件定义为"国内恐怖主义",警告被告将面临最长20年监禁。 FBI前特工罗布·查德威克指出,根据FBI的定义,个人或组织因为在美国国内的意识形态目标,用 暴力和犯罪行动来威胁、胁迫平民或者试图影响政府政策,都被划分为"国内恐怖主义"。 本周六,"打倒特斯拉"运动将在美国和世界各地举行500场抗议特斯拉的示威游行。示威游行将覆 盖美国全部277家特斯拉门店和特斯拉超级充电站。组织者强调相关抗议活动为和平示威,抗议者无意 对特斯拉门店发动袭击。但媒体消息显示,FBI工作组已经开始追踪"打倒特斯拉"组织的行动。 在欧洲,由于消费者对马斯克和特朗普的抵制,特斯拉汽车的销售量进一步下滑。欧洲汽车制造商 协会周二发布的数据显示,今年前两个月,特斯拉汽车在欧 ...
马斯克:有人想让我死!
21世纪经济报道· 2025-03-21 04:23
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the recent violent attacks on Tesla vehicles and the implications of these actions on the company and its CEO Elon Musk, highlighting the political tensions surrounding Musk's role in the government and his public statements. Group 1: Tesla's Recent Incidents - Multiple Tesla dealerships, vehicles, and charging stations across the U.S. have been severely damaged, with the phrase "destroy Tesla" becoming a trending topic in media coverage [2] - In Las Vegas, at least five Tesla cars were damaged in a targeted attack, with two completely engulfed in flames and others shot at [3][4] - The Las Vegas Metropolitan Police reported that the attack involved arson and gunfire, with suspects believed to have used Molotov cocktails [5][6] Group 2: Musk's Response and Political Context - Elon Musk condemned the attacks as acts of "violent terrorism," asserting that Tesla has not done anything to warrant such malicious actions [7][8] - Musk's comments included accusations against leftist groups, suggesting they are responsible for the violence and hatred directed at him and Tesla [8] - U.S. Attorney General Pam Bondi labeled the violence against Tesla as domestic terrorism, with ongoing investigations and charges against several perpetrators [10] Group 3: Financial Implications for Tesla - Hedge funds have profited significantly from shorting Tesla's stock, earning approximately $162 million in the past three months, as the company's market value has dropped over $700 billion since its peak [11] - Tesla's stock price has halved in the last three months, closing at $236.26 per share, leading to a substantial decrease in Musk's net worth [11] - Morgan Stanley downgraded Tesla's target stock price from $135 to $120, citing an unprecedented rate of brand devaluation [14] Group 4: Broader Market and Operational Challenges - Tesla's recent quarterly earnings report fell short of expectations, and the company warned of potential impacts from U.S. trade wars, which could increase manufacturing costs [15] - Despite recent gains from shorting, short-sellers have incurred a net loss of $64.5 billion since Tesla's IPO in 2010 [16] - Musk's political interventions in Europe have reportedly contributed to a decline in Tesla's sales in that market [12]
